Output ebced5e0274436477132239e28bdc060f5c674c12c6a5dc6f3ec7ba71f090597:32

value
265828
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ab838892dd31421ae2523d0a6f6e4f5fb7a26bd5 OP_EQUAL
address
3HKu3THGKQv7HAggEQ7rDA5J4B5sPwWQ37
transaction
ebced5e0274436477132239e28bdc060f5c674c12c6a5dc6f3ec7ba71f090597
spent
true